The Essence of a Poetic Muse: More Than Just a Crossword Answer
At its heart, the term "Muse" carries a dual meaning, both profound and practical. On one hand, to "muse" (verb) is to reflect deeply on a subject, to ponder and meditate, often leading to a creative breakthrough. On the other, a "Muse" (noun) in ancient Greek mythology refers to one of the nine daughters of Zeus and Mnemosyne (the personification of memory). These goddesses were revered as the protectors of various arts and sciences, embodying the very source of an artist's inspiration.

Euterpe: The Muse of Music and the Flute
Often the seven-letter answer for the Poetic Muse Crossword Clue, Euterpe is primarily known as the Muse of music, specifically associated with the flute. While you might also find a definition of Euterpe referring to a genus of graceful palm trees, in the context of Greek mythology and crossword puzzles, her role as a source of musical inspiration is paramount. Her name itself, derived from the Greek "eu" meaning "well" or "good" and "terp" meaning "to delight," beautifully encapsulates her ability to bring joy through melody.
How does Euterpe fit the "poetic" aspect? Music, especially lyrical compositions, is inherently poetic. Think of ancient bards who sang their epic tales, or modern songwriters whose lyrics are rich with imagery and emotion. Euterpe's domain encompasses the rhythm, harmony, and lyrical beauty that often accompany poetic expression, making her a fitting muse for any art form that blends words and sound. Erato: The Muse of Lyric Poetry and Love Songs
For a five-letter solution to the Poetic Muse Crossword Clue, Erato is the go-to answer. She is the quintessential Poetic Muse, presiding over lyric poetry, love poetry, and love songs. Her name comes from the Greek word "eros," meaning "desire" or "love," which perfectly reflects her dominion over verses that express deep emotions, passion, and longing. Often depicted holding a lyre, Erato inspires poets and writers to craft verses that speak directly to the heart, weaving tales of affection and romance.
It's easy to see why Erato is so strongly linked to the "poetic" part of the clue. Her realm is the written word designed to evoke feeling, to celebrate beauty, and to explore the complexities of human relationships through rhythm and metaphor. Other Notable Muses (for broader context)
While Euterpe and Erato are the most common answers for the Poetic Muse Crossword Clue, it's worth remembering that there are nine Muses, each with their own domain. For instance, Thalia, the Muse of comedy and pastoral poetry (often a six-letter answer), also falls under the umbrella of "poetic" inspiration, particularly for those forms of verse that paint idyllic landscapes or bring humor to life.
Beyond the Clue: The Enduring Legacy of the Muses in Creativity
The concept of a muse, originating from these Greek goddesses, has permeated human culture and art for millennia. It speaks to a universal truth: creativity often feels like a gift, an external force that guides the hand, mind, or voice of the artist. From Shakespeare invoking "heavenly Muse" to inspire his epic tales, to modern musicians crediting a person or event as their "muse," the idea persists.
Today, while few genuinely believe in divine goddesses whispering ideas, the metaphorical muse remains a powerful symbol. It represents:
- The external stimulus: A breathtaking landscape, a captivating piece of music, a profound personal experience, or even another individual whose presence sparks inspiration.
- The internal wellspring: That deep, often subconscious, urge to create; the drive to express, innovate, and connect.
- The disciplined practice: Sometimes, the "muse" isn't a flash of brilliance but the steady commitment to one's craft, where inspiration is cultivated through consistent effort.
